Who qualifies & what to bring
- Service area
- Northend of Hartford. Coming from outside that area? Call first. Many still help in an emergency.
- ID
- A photo ID of any kind. It doesn't have to be a driver's license.
- Proof
- They may ask for proof of address (a piece of mail or a utility bill) and proof of income.
In their words: “Serves residents of the Northend of Hartford. Low income families with children under age 18, Older adults ages 55+, Single adults with referral from DSS worker or case manager. Documentation Required: ID, Proof of income (employment slip or state card for public assistance), Proof of family size and ages of children, Proof of current residence such as phone bill or rent receipt required for registration, Letter of referral from DSS worker or case manager required for single adults and Picture ID and medical cards for all family members required for each food pantry visit”
This is our best read of what Mount Olive Church Ministries Emergency Food Pantry has posted. Requirements change, so it's worth a quick call to confirm.
